Abstract

The current study is based on the premise that the level of emotional connection and each partner’s trait forgiveness contribute to the engagement in behaviourss which support the resolution of attachment injuries within a romantic couple. Partners from 85 couples completed a protocol which included four standardised questionnaires. The raw data was analysed using both univariate and multivariate techniques (path analysis). The unit of analysis was the romantic dyad. The multivariate data analysis used the interdependence actor-partner model. For both females and males, emotional connection was associated with the partner’s level of engagement in forgiveness-oriented behaviours. For both females and males, the actor-partner effect was stronger than the actor-actor effect. These findings suggest the importance that the emotional connection of one partner has when it comes to choices and behaviours of the other partner. The results are discussed considering their implications for the emotionally focused couple therapy.
